What is occurring in the region around the Chilkat River in Alaska that allows chum salmon to spawn during the winter months?

a. Large mounds of darkened rocks are heated by the sun and keep the river from freezing.
b. A nuclear power plant is generating wastewater heat that prevents the river from freezing.
c. Warm winds and ocean currents from the south keep the river from freezing through most of the winter.
d. Thermal springs heat and break up the ice.


Answer: d. Thermal springs heat and break up the ice.
